I'll Be Home on Christmas Day

download

(Jarrett)

Informação:
Michael Jarrett escreveu I’ll Be Home on Christmas Day, que foi gravada pela primeira vez por Elvis nos estúdios da RCA em Nashville, em 16 de Maio de 1971. A canção foi regravada em 9 de Junho de 1971, mas essa versão nunca foi lançada.
